Minute Number 03/2021 - Public Speaking a) Minute Number 03/2021/A – Public Speaking No members of the public wished to speak. b) Minute number 03/2021/B - District Council Representatives Report Cllr Cross reported that the Chief Executive of LDC, Diane Tilley, was stepping down in May 2021. LDC is tightening the regulations for dog owners using public spaces. Fradley was not covered but may wish to seek similar rules for the open spaces in Fradley. The Planning dept had received an appeal in relation to the Canalside site. The Draft Local Plan had now been published on the website and goes for scrutiny on 22 January 2021. It would be considered by Cabinet on 9 February and before Full Council on 16 February. The maps were not accurate and would be amended but have been published to meet the deadlines. Cllr Warburton advised that the plan had not been able to include complete traffic information due to the effect on traffic movement of the restrictions to combat Covid-19. c) Minute Number 03/2021/C –County Council Representatives Report Cllr Eagland advised that Flood warnings had been issued for and Fradley. Cllr Eagland had referred to Highways the complaint of the resident of Ward Close concerning the encroachment of vehicles onto the grass verges. The main complaint appeared to be against the refuse lorry and this had been referred to LDC who manage the waste services. Cllr Wilcox had advised that he would take the issue up with waste management department. Cllr Eagland advised that the climate change fund still had funds available, but applications close on 29 January 2021. Cllr Eagland had attended a meeting with Highways and the head Teacher of Streethay School concerning the lack of barriers outside the school. d) Minute Number 03/2021/D – Police Representatives Report There were no Police Representatives present at the meeting and there was nothing to report. 4. Minute number 10/2021 Update Parish Council Office/Hub The Clerk reported that she had contacted LDC and the Parish Council were required to follow due process to amend the original section 106 agreement, and would need to complete a new funding form to claim any further section 106 money against the project. Resolved: the Project cost were approved as £150,000 budget for the Parish Council Office/Hub build Resolved: to use Cllr Bown’s design brief, with the three amendments. Cllr Bown to make the amendments and resend to the Clerk. Resolved: to reengage Planning Design to take the design brief forward. Resolved: the Clerk to continue to correspond with LDC with regards to amending the original funding application from £250,000 to £150,000 project costs, and to establish if the Council can still receive the full £92,15 against a smaller project. 11. Budget and Precept setting 2021/2022 and recommendations from the Finance Committee Meeting held on 14 January 2021 Resolved: to approve the budget and precept for 2021/2022 and the recommendations from the Finance Committee meeting held on 14 January 2021. Resolved: To increase the precept payment for 2021/2022 from £131,306 to £161,893.00 to allow more of the planned projects to be completed. This would be an increase from £61.61 per household per year to £73.29 per household for the year, a percentage increase of 18.97%

Approval of further advice if required to be taken in relation to planning application 20/01178/FULM – Full planning application for a residential development with associated works and public open space, and access from Horner Avenue and Ward Close, Land Off Horner Avenue, Fradley, Lichfield, Staffordshire Resolved: to approve the further advice taken in respect of application 20/01178/FULM 2.For the reasons set out in the Council’s letter of objection to the planning authority, the Council does not believe the Horner Avenue development is in the best interests of residents. Vote not to swap, lease nor sell any land which might help facilitate the Greenlight Horner Avenue Development. Resolved: not to swap, lease nor sell any land which might help facilitate the Greenlight Horner Avenue Development. 3.Greenlight may still argue that they do not have to own it, lease it or swap it in order for them to negotiate access with the Parish Council. Therefore, outside of the policy: Vote to reject any request for permanent or temporary motor vehicle access to the proposed Greenlight Horner Avenue development across Parish Council owned land outside of those granted in the Land Registry. Resolved: to reject any request for permanent or temporary motor vehicle access to the proposed Greenlight Horner Avenue development across Parish Council owned land outside of those granted in the Land Registry. 4.Vote to give the Clerk delegated authority to write without delay to the Case Officer to unequivocally rule out Common Lane/via our land as a possible access for development. Resolved: to give the Clerk delegated authority to write without delay to the Case Officer to unequivocally rule out Common Lane/via our land as a possible access for development
